Books

Holohan, C. Cinema on the Periphery: Contemporary Irish and Spanish Cinema Dublin and Oregon: Irish. [Details]

Book Chapters

Holohan, C. (2007) '‘Trauma, subjectivity and narrative in Breakfast on Pluto’' In: Martin McLoone and Kevin Rockett (eds.) Irish Films, Global Cinema. Dublin: Four Courts Press. [Details]
Hholohan, C. (2009) '‘Queering the Green?: the limitations of sexuality as metaphor in contemporary Irish cinema’' In: Estelle Epinoux (ed.) Cinemas of Ireland. Newcastle: Cambridge Scholars Publishing. [Details]
 

Peer Reviewed Journals

Holohan, C. (2010) '‘Aesthetics of Intimacy in the Short Film’'. Short Film Studies, 1 (1). [Details]
Holohan, C. (2011) '‘‘Wrong Turns: radical spaces in the road movies of Tony Gatlif’'. Transnational Cinemas, 1 (3). [Details]
Holohan, C. (2011) '‘Dreams of Home: Migrant Spaces and Narrative Desire in Felicia’s Journey’'. Irish Studies Review, 19 (1). [Details]
Holohan, C. (2011) '‘Disturbing types: gender stereotypes and the short film’'. Short Film Studies, 1 (1). [Details]
                           

Conference Paper

Holohan, C. (2004) ‘The Male Vanishes: The devaluation of patriarchy in Irish and Spanish culture and its legacy for contemporary cinematic representations’, as part of the Centre for Media Research Seminar Programme, Ulster University, Coleraine.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2005) ‘Police, power and patriarchy - a comparative study of the crime film in Irish and Spanish cinema’, presented at the Irish Postgraduate Film Research Seminar, Trinity College, Dublin.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2005) ‘A comparative approach to Irish cinema’, presented at the MECCSA postgraduate conference held at Cardiff University.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2005) ‘Police, power and patriarchy - a comparative study of the crime film in Irish and Spanish cinema’, presented at the “Genre and Irish Cinema” conference, University of British Columbia, Vancouver, 14-16 March 2005.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2006) ‘Space, Identity and the City in Recent Irish and Spanish Cinema’, presented at the Irish Postgraduate Film Research Seminar, University of Ulster, Coleraine.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2006) ‘Symbolism, allegory and the rural spaces of La mala educaciόn’, presented at the MECCSA postgraduate conference, University of Ulster, Coleraine.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2007) ‘The politics of sexual identity in contemporary Irish cinema’, presented at the “Contemporary Irish Cinema: Assessment and Perspectives” conference, Faculté des lettres et des sciences humaines, Limoges, France.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2009) ‘Wrong turns and dead ends: radical spaces in the migrant films of Tony Gatlif and Fatih Akin’,presented at the Trinity Postgraduate Seminar.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2009) ‘Utopian Spaces in Migrant Narratives’, presented at the Screening the Irish in Britain conference, Trinity College, Dublin.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2009) ‘Urban Migrants and Utopian Spaces in Recent Irish Cinema’, presented at the American Conference for Irish Studies, NUI Galway.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2010) ‘Urban utopias in Irish Cinema’, presented at the IASIL conference, NUI Maynooth. Conference Paper [Details]
Holohan, C. (2010) ‘Non-place like home: hitting the road in the former Soviet Union’, presented at the European Cinema Research Forum, University of Exeter. Conference Paper [Details]
                                                                               

Reviews

Holohan, C. (2010) ‘Early Irish Cinema by Denis Condon - Review’, Wasafiri. Reviews [Details]
Holohan, C. (2011) ‘Soldados de Salamina’ Lorenzo Torres Hortenlano (ed.) Directory of World Cinema: Spain. Bristol: Intellect. Reviews [Details]
